Example of data anonymization in vragen.ai

At vragen.ai, privacy comes first. So we are introducing the option to automatically strip personal data out of questions that visitors enter by accident. This beta feature helps your visitors and your organization handle privacy carefully, without anyone having to keep an eye out for it.

What's new

With this update you can:

  • Anonymize personal data automatically. Think of names, addresses, email addresses or other identifying details typed into the input field.

  • See it temporarily in the inbox. Anonymized questions are shown with a marker such as [name removed]. After one hour the original personal data is permanently deleted.

  • Configure it per organization. Under Settings – General you can simply switch 'Anonymize questions (beta)' on or off.

Why this matters

Automatic anonymization means better privacy and better protection for your visitors. With public search functions and open input fields especially, it matters that personal data doesn't get shared unintentionally, including when someone types it in by accident. With this feature you:

  • reduce the risk of storing personal data,

  • keep it clear what happens to that data,

  • and make it easier to meet privacy expectations.
